Oman market context
Oman has a long Indian Ocean coastline and an explicit national plan to expand aquaculture, with marine cage farming as the main vehicle. Sites in Dhofar and along the Al Wusta coast offer good depth and exchange but real exposure to monsoon conditions.
The Khareef monsoon season is the defining engineering constraint: cages, moorings and feed logistics must be designed for periods when sea access is limited and wave conditions are severe.
Because juvenile supply is limited locally, serious projects plan hatchery capacity or secured supply agreements alongside the cage investment.

Main species and production systems
Species commonly farmed commercially: Sea bream (sobaity), Sea bass, Cobia, Yellowtail and other marine finfish.
| System | How it is used |
|---|---|
| Exposed-site marine cages | Large-diameter HDPE cages with engineered moorings for monsoon conditions. |
| Hatchery and nursery | Marine juvenile production to remove import dependence. |
| Feed barges and logistics | Storage and feeding capacity that survives limited-access periods. |
| Shore base and processing | Jetty, net washing, cold chain and packing. |
What project owners usually need
- Site survey data: depth, current, wave height and seabed type.
- Cage and mooring engineering certified for the exposure class.
- Marine hatchery or secured juvenile supply.
- Feed barge or shore-based logistics for monsoon periods.
- Net handling, cleaning and biofouling management.
- Harvest, chilling and export packing capability.

What affects CAPEX
- Exposure class of the site, which drives cage and mooring specification.
- Number of cages and total licensed biomass.
- Whether a hatchery is included in the project.
- Feed barge capacity and shore base construction.
- Vessels and marine support equipment.
- Distance from port and installation logistics.
Indicative band in this market: USD 1-5M for a first cage module with shore support; USD 10-40M for integrated cage plus hatchery projects.
What affects OPEX
- Feed cost and marine species FCR.
- Juvenile cost and availability.
- Vessel fuel, crew and marine operations.
- Net cleaning and antifouling cycles.
- Mortality and losses during monsoon periods.
- Cold chain and export logistics.
What affects supplier selection
- Documented experience at comparable exposure classes.
- Mooring engineering with third-party certification.
- Regional service capability in the Gulf and Indian Ocean.
- Ability to supply cages, feed barge and hatchery as coordinated packages.
- Support for Omani authority permitting documentation.
What details are needed before suppliers can quote
- Site coordinates, depth, current and wave data.
- Licensed biomass and target annual production.
- Species and juvenile supply plan.
- Shore base status and port distance.
- Whether hatchery, feed barge and vessels are in scope.
- Budget range, funding route and timeline.

Why FishMatch reviews the brief first
A brief that lacks species, production target, site status, water source, power and budget produces incomparable quotes: one supplier prices equipment only, another prices a turnkey build, a third quotes a different capacity basis. Reviewing the brief first means every supplier is asked the same question, which is the only way the answers can be compared.

What makes a project quote-ready?
- Species and target market defined (live, fresh, frozen, export or domestic).
- Annual production target in tonnes, plus harvest size and cycle length.
- Production system chosen or shortlisted (pond, cage, RAS, hatchery, feed mill).
- Site status: owned, leased, under negotiation or still being selected.
- Water source, quality data and, for marine sites, exposure and depth.
- Power supply, reliability and backup requirement.
- Scope boundary: equipment supply only, supply and installation, or turnkey.
- Budget range and funding route, plus a realistic timeline.
What may block or delay supplier quotes?
- No confirmed site, so layout, civil works and logistics cannot be priced.
- No production target or an unclear capacity basis (standing biomass vs annual output).
- Missing water analysis for RAS and hatchery projects.
- Undefined scope boundary between equipment supply, installation and civil works.
- No budget range, which makes suppliers guess the technology tier.
- Import, permitting or licence status unknown in regulated markets.
- Unrealistic timelines against real manufacturing and shipping lead times.
Common project risks
- Monsoon (Khareef) damage and limited site access.
- Juvenile supply gaps constraining stocking.
- Harmful algal blooms and jellyfish events.
- Permitting timelines for marine concessions.
- Export market development lagging production ramp-up.
